Pictured: An organizational chart of the U.S. State Department Secretary of State Marco Rubio says he is making sweeping changes to downsize the State Department but that plan is sure to run into the bureaucratic behemoth being targeted. Rubio has announced a sweeping reorganization of the State Department with a plan of cutting more than 700 positions and eliminating 132 of 734 bureaus, which would reduce personnel by 15%, Town Hall reported.

Harvard’s lawsuit against the Trump administration, announced Tuesday, doesn’t address the fact the federal government wants to remove billions in public funding from a private university. This particular university, part of the elite Ivy League, is also the world’s richest with an endowment of more than $53 billion. That is more than the annual GDP of numerous countries such as Estonia, Jordan, and Tunisia.
